About Funds & Asset Management Law in Nukus, Uzbekistan

Funds and asset management is a critical area of financial law that deals with the administration, investment, and regulatory compliance of pooled funds and various financial assets. In Nukus, the capital city of Karakalpakstan and a growing regional hub in Uzbekistan, the demand for legal services around funds and asset management is increasing due to ongoing reforms in the financial sector, an expanding investor base, and legislative changes aimed at modernizing the capital market. This field covers mutual funds, private investment vehicles, pension funds, real estate funds, and other collective investment schemes, as well as the regulation of asset managers and custodians.

Local Laws Overview

Uzbekistan has been progressively aligning its financial legislation with international standards to foster investor confidence and develop its capital markets. Key aspects of local laws relevant to funds and asset management in Nukus include:

  • The Law of the Republic of Uzbekistan on Investment Funds, which establishes the legal framework for the creation, operation, and regulation of investment funds
  • Regulations issued by the Capital Markets Development Agency of Uzbekistan concerning the licensing and supervision of asset management companies
  • Rules regarding mandatory registration and disclosure for funds offered to the public
  • Corporate governance and investor protection provisions, including fiduciary duties and reporting obligations of fund managers
  • Regulatory requirements for segregating client assets and maintaining accurate records
  • Taxation laws that affect fund structures, distributions, and capital gains
  • Compliance with national and international AML and CFT measures
  • Restrictions and eligibility requirements for foreign investors and cross-border fund distribution

Legal professionals familiar with the specific application of these laws in Nukus and Karakalpakstan are essential for effective compliance and protection of interests.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the role of an asset management company in Uzbekistan?

An asset management company is responsible for investing and managing pooled funds on behalf of clients or investors. These companies operate under strict regulatory oversight, ensuring adherence to fiduciary duties and compliance with relevant laws and regulations.

How are investment funds regulated in Nukus?

Investment funds in Nukus are subject to both national legislation and local regulatory guidance, primarily overseen by the Capital Markets Development Agency. Funds must comply with licensing, registration, disclosure, and operational requirements designed to protect investors.

Can foreign investors participate in funds established in Uzbekistan?

Yes, foreign investors can invest in Uzbek-based funds, but there are certain restrictions and compliance requirements, including adherence to cross-border investment laws and local reporting obligations. Legal counsel is recommended to navigate these complexities.

What are the main types of investment funds available in Nukus?

Common types include mutual funds, closed-end funds, private equity funds, real estate funds, and pension funds. Each type has specific legal and operational frameworks.

What is required to establish an investment fund in Nukus?

Establishing an investment fund typically requires legal registration, obtaining a license from the relevant regulator, drafting a fund charter, setting up appropriate governance structures, and meeting capital and operational requirements.

How are investor rights protected in Uzbekistan?

Investor rights are safeguarded through comprehensive regulations on disclosure, transparency, fiduciary duties, and mechanisms for dispute resolution. The law provides remedies in cases of mismanagement or fraud.

Do asset managers have to follow AML and CFT guidelines?

Yes, all asset managers in Uzbekistan must comply with anti-money laundering and combating the financing of terrorism standards, which include client identification, transaction monitoring, and reporting suspicious activities to authorities.

How are disputes involving funds or asset management resolved?

Disputes may be resolved through negotiation, mediation, or litigation in local courts. Arbitration is also an option if specified in contractual agreements. Legal advice is important to choose the most appropriate path.

What are the typical fees and costs associated with funds and asset management?

Fees may include management fees, performance fees, administrative costs, and, in some cases, entry or exit charges. These should be clearly disclosed in offering documents and regulated by law.
